I am brand new to this board and have only been to Disney World once before. The last time I was there we stayed at an off-site condo, and just ate whatever we could find as cheaply as possible, packed snacks, and ate at the condo when we could. This time, we have reservations at Pop Century for Sept. 11-20th and I just booked free dining this morning:cool1:

Our party is three adults (my mom, cousin and me) and my 1 1/2 year old. I tried to book character meals that were easily accessible from the parks because I'm not at all familiar with Disney transportation and don't know how to get to the other places...

Here is what I've booked....
Thurs, Sept 11 Garden Grill for dinner
Fri, Sept 12 Cinderella's Royal Table for lunch
Sat, Sept 13 Storybook Lunch
Sun, Sept 14 Cinderella's Gala Feast for dinner
Mon, Sept 15 Donald's Safari Breakfast
Tues, Sept 16 Crystal Palace for lunch
Wed, Sept 17 Liberty Tree for dinner
Thurs, Sept 18 Supercalifragilistic Breakfast
Fri, Sept 19 Play N Dine at Hollywood & Vine for breakfast


Has anyone else booked all character meals for their TS meals on the dining plan instead of the fancier TS meals? Our goal is to see as many characters as possible without spending too much time traveling or waiting in huge lines to meet characters. Did we miss any 'must-dos' or include anything that is terrible? Any advice or feedback would be appreciated. Thank you!
 
ya got some good ones in there, good choices... nothing wrong with using your credits however you would like. Some things that work well are big breakfast buffet before the parks open. Counter service for late lunch early dinner. Also CRT is two credits, you get more bang for the buck to pay cash for that and use the credits elsewhere from a value proposition.

Don't worry about the wand at CRT. We were there for dinner back in march with our daughters who are 1 &2, and they gave them a wand, no questions asked. I was a little worried about that as well.
